Title: Innovator Kishalaya Chakrabarti: Pioneering Advances in Laser Detection Systems
Introduction
Kishalaya Chakrabarti, an accomplished inventor based in Rockville, MD, has made significant contributions to the field of laser detection through his innovative patents. With a total of two patents to his name, Chakrabarti's work showcases cutting-edge technology and an intricate understanding of luminescence and laser interactions.
Latest Patents
Chakrabarti's latest patents include groundbreaking inventions that enhance laser detection capabilities. The first patent is titled "Laser Detection and Discrimination System," which details a novel magnesium oxide sensing material that is treated with UV radiation to identify the impact of radiation from near infrared laser sources. This system utilizes long-lasting blue emissions to avoid the need for frequent respotting and recharging. Remarkably, when the magnesium oxide is heated, it exhibits green luminescence when exposed to far infrared laser sources, facilitating the differentiation between near and far infrared laser detection.
The second patent, "Method of Laser Discrimination Using Stimulated Luminescence," introduces a method for assessing the characteristics of an unspecified laser source. This involves stimulating a single MgS phosphor doped with either Ce, Sm, or Eu, Sm ions. Through electron trapping initiated by charging radiation, the phosphor can emit specific color luminescence indicative of the laser source type upon exposure, thus providing a reliable means of discrimination.
